摘要
Application of carbon nanotubes as toughening agents in brittle ceramics and reinforced polymer composites is discussed. Useful properties include low density, high rigidity and hardness, even at high temperature, and low sensitivity to corrosion. These toughening agents can be localized either at the grain boundaries of the matrix material, or in the case of nanostructured toughening agents, inside the matrix grains.
